How much is the application fees at Sri Sharda Group of Institutions?
The application fees is INR 750 for each course at Sri Sharda Group of Institutions. Aspirants can pay the fees in cash or via DD in favor of “SRI SHARDA INSTITUTE OF PROFESSIONAL STUDIES” on the college campus. Candidates applying online can pay the fees via any of the online payment modes.

Sri Sharda Group of Institutions offers BSc for three-years at the UG level. Candidates after completing Class 12 can apply for any of the below-mentioned BSc specialisations:
- Biology
- Mathematics
- Computer Science
Sri Sharda Group of Institutions admissions are open for all programmes. Candidates must meet eligibility to fill out the form online or offline. Aspirants are offered admission based on their qualifying exam or entrance test scores.
Sri Sharda Group of Institutions has not mentioned any age limit. Aspirants only need to meet the educational requirements.
